Identifying and creating opportunities for key Goddard personnel to interact with potential partners and other organizations can be an important step in the IPP Office’s successfully achieving its goals. These interactions might occur within the context of an industry conference or at an event organized by the IPP Office. The table below presents the events that the IPP Office hosted or otherwise participated in during FY06, indicating how NASA benefits from such involvement.
